Public Review of Ventilation Requirements
September 11, 2013
In April 2013, the Province of British Columbia adopted the National Building Code amendments for energy efficiency in housing. These amendments will become effective on December 19, 2014. To support the new amendments, the province is proposing new ventilation requirements that would address reduced infiltration of fresh air into energy efficient housing.
